ABSTRACT

This chapter summarizes recent knowledge regarding the bioactive components and pharmacological effects of mulberry fruits. It describes active ingredients contained in mulberry fruits and their functions. Active ingredients such as polysaccharides, polyphenolics, flavonoids, anthocyanin, phenolic acids, and melatonin, which are rich in mulberry fruits, have immunomodulatory, antioxidant, antihyperglycemic, hypolipidemic, anticancer, neuroprotective, and antiatherosclerosis activities. Moreover, the research on the functional components of mulberry fruits is still in the laboratory stage. In addition, the use of mulberry resources is relatively simple, which also led to a large amount of mulberry resources waste. The quality standards of mulberry products should be formulated as soon as possible to regulate the mulberry product market, increase the research on mulberry active components, integrate them with industrialization, strengthen the utilization of mulberry resources, and make it more reasonable, more standardized, and more effectively develop and utilize Chinese mulberry resources.
